About pentaspiro[3.0.35.0.39.0.313.0.317.04]icosane
pentaspiro[3.0.35.0.39.0.313.0.317.04]icosane (PubChem CID 14899866) has the molecular formula C20H30
and a molecular weight of 270.46 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is pentaspiro[3.0.35.0.39.0.313.0.317.04]icosane.
